Tokyo Swiss Inn is a Swiss cuisine restaurant located in Minato-ku, Higashi-Azabu. The establishment offers a variety of traditional Swiss dishes, including cheese fondue and raclette.
The restaurant caters to various dining needs, including special arrangements for parties and events. They also provide customizable course options based on budget.
Guests are encouraged to inquire about dining with young children and other specific requests.
